Output 5d317cfef35fec0b4034933f3b181bdfbedc740d3de6a040fcd6ce6628cdfdba:1

value
99000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73899ccc59361d5e0300967ddf3d5819d625d2ee OP_EQUAL
address
3CDvV63wWBN3pzwLhVQiQeM13e4n124Y7V
transaction
5d317cfef35fec0b4034933f3b181bdfbedc740d3de6a040fcd6ce6628cdfdba
confirmations
284357
spent
true